Understanding Offline City Building Games
Offline city building games are essentially simulations that allow players to construct and manage their own urban environments without the need for an internet connection. Unlike online games that might require constant connectivity and interaction with other players, offline games provide a solitary and immersive experience. The freedom to play anytime, anywhere adds to their charm.

Top Features of Offline City Building Games
- Immersive Gameplay: Built-in storytelling and detailed environments pull players into the game.
- Endless Creativity: Players can customize every aspect of their city, from roads to parks.
- Resource Management: Balancing budget, resources, and town needs adds complexity to the gameplay.

Environmental Awareness Through Gameplay
Another fascinating aspect of city building games is the potential for promoting environmental awareness. Many games now integrate sustainability challenges, encouraging players to plan their cities with ecological conservation in mind. Building a green city often brings rewards within the game, instilling a sense of responsibility among players. Challenges in City Building Games
Like all games, offline city building titles come with their unique set of challenges. For instance, managing a growing city can become overwhelming. Players might experience a learning curve as they figure out the intricacies of zoning, transportation systems, and resource allocation. However, overcoming these challenges often leads to rewarding gameplay experiences.
